网站大量收购闲置独家精品文档,联系QQ:2885784924

仓库管理系统的软件体系结构.docVIP

  1. 1、本文档共7页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
. PAGE . 仓库管理系统的软件体系结构 XXX (XX大学 XX学院,XX XXX) 摘要:本文使用统一建模语言UML对仓库管理软件在软件开发初期的软件体系进行架构。该系统能给库存管理人员提供便捷的操作和准确的数据, 并能对库存管理的业务流程进行控制, 使各角色根据自己的权限完成各自的工作。 关键词:仓库管理 UML 软件体系 架构 1引言 随着企业的规模的扩大,信息管理对企业的发展起到越来越重要的作用。某家电零售商为了提高仓库管理的效率,避免花费大量时间手工进行库存的盘点、统计,所以要实现信息化管理仓库库存。所以这就需要开发一款仓库管理软件来实现商家对库存的管理。相对于人工管理,仓库管理系统具有以下优点: 提高入库/出库效率 方便查询和检索有关商品库存的信息 方便生成并出具各种标准化报表 随时监控库存状态 本文针对某家电零售商对其仓库管理系统进行架构。首先,本文采用UML来表示软件体系结构,用UML语言对系统进行建模,并用UML对软件结构进行描述,达到使软件结构清晰得效果。 2建模工具 图1 仓库管理系统组织结构图 StarUML是一款开放 源码的UML开发工具,StarUML?是支持UML (Unified Modeling Language(统一模型语言))的建模平台软件。基于UML1.4版本,提供11种不同类型的图,而且采纳了UML2.0的表示法(notation.)。它通过支持UML轮廓(profile)的概念积极地支持UMD(Model DrivenArchitecture(模型驱动结构))方法。StarUML?特点在于,用户环境可定制,功能上的高度可扩充。运用StarUML?,顶级领先的软件模型工具之一,可以保证您的软件项目高质量、高效率。 图1 仓库管理系统组织结构图 3仓库管理软件功能需求和系统分析设计 3.1功能需求 此设计为家电零售商仓库管理系统,功能性需求主要有以下几个方面: 采购(入库)单、出库单自动生成 根据入库和出库信息对库存商品定期进行盘点,盘点内容包括商品数量、入库单位商品金额及总金额、出库单位商品金额及总金额 查询历史入库和出库记录 商品信息、客户、供应商的维护 库存中显示的商品可以是负数,即可以预售 所有数据均可导出 以上功能基本可以实现用户现阶段的仓库管理的需求。根据需求,要设计的仓库管理系统组织结构图如图1所示。 3.2系统分析与设计 系统的出库入库操作是日常库存管理的基本业务, 因此该操作是本系统设计的核心。针对客户家电零售商场的特点, 本系统应满足以下要求: 首先, 针对不同人员( 如:商场管理员、采购(入库)员、出库员、和仓库管理员) 应在不同的权限下完成指定的操作, 并能控制库存业务的流程; 其次, 能充分体现现代化管理手段的优势, 具有较全面的数据收集、汇总和查询功能, 以减轻 仓库管理人员的工作量, 提高工作效率; 再次, 针对库存管理涉及用户较多的特点, 为保证系统的安全性, 系统应提供灵活的人员权限设置;最后, 系统的设计应在满足库存 管理要求的基础上, 以界面直观, 操作简单为原则。 以下是各模块的设计说明: 入库单:即采购入库单,日常业务功能,使用频繁。主要是对每一批商品入库业务进行记录,自动生成对应的入库凭证。 出库单:日常业务功能,使用频繁。主要是对每一笔出库业务进行记录,并且生成相应的出库凭证。 仓库盘点:仓库管理中的重要业务,主要根据出库和入库记录对每一种库存商品的数量进行盘点,并对仓库中资金的流动进行统计,计算出每一种商品入库和出库的总值。 库存查询:统计查询功能中的一个模块,提供对库存商品按照多种字段进行查询。 入库查询:统计查询功能中的一个模块,提供对入库记录按照多种字段进行查询。 出库查询:统计查询功能中的一个模块,提供对出库记录按照多种字段进行查询。 客户管理:基本信息维护中的模块,主要用于对客户信息进行查询和维护。 供应商管理:基本信息维护中的模块,主要用于对供应商信息进行查询和维护。 密码设置:主要对用于为系统中现有用户提供密码更改功能。 系统说明:为了用户使用本系统方便,对本系统的功能在系统说明中进行说明。 4系统静态模型模型 4.1系统用例模型 仓库管理系统的参与者主要包含采购(入库)员、出库员、仓库管理员、商场管理员。下面我们来绘制采购(入库)员用例图。采购(入库)员用例图如图2所示。 图2 采购(入库)员用例图 出库员用例图如图3所示。 图3 出库员用例图 仓库管理员用例图如图4所示。 图4 仓库管理员用例图 商场管理员用例图如图5所示。 图6是仓库管理系统用例图。 进行系统分析与设计的第一步就是创建系统用例。作为描述系统的用户所操作的图,它的需求分析有着重要的作用,

文档评论(0)

hkfgmny +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档